On April 15, 2026, the International Organization for Standardization (ISO) officially published ISO 14001:2026, marking the first major update to the world’s most widely adopted environmental management framework in over a decade. For the hundreds of thousands of organizations globally that rely on the standard to govern their environmental impact, the release triggers a critical compliance countdown.[2][3]
The stakes for this revision are exceptionally high. Since the previous iteration was released in 2015, the global corporate landscape has been fundamentally reshaped by escalating climate crises, biodiversity loss, and stringent new regulatory frameworks like the European Green Deal. ISO 14001:2026 is designed to bridge the gap between traditional environmental compliance and modern sustainability imperatives.[1][5]
To facilitate the global shift, the International Accreditation Forum (IAF) has mandated a strict 36-month transition period. This gives certified organizations until May 2029 to upgrade their Environmental Management Systems (EMS) and successfully pass a transition audit. After this deadline, all remaining ISO 14001:2015 certificates will officially expire and lose their validity.[4][5]

Despite the sweeping changes in the global environmental context, the architects of the 2026 revision have opted for evolution rather than a complete overhaul. The new standard does not require organizations with mature systems to start from scratch. Instead, it clarifies existing ambiguities and sharpens requirements to ensure that environmental management is fit for the future.
One of the most significant shifts in ISO 14001:2026 is the explicit integration of climate change and resource scarcity into core business risk assessments. In the past, environmental management was often treated as a siloed compliance exercise. The new standard demands that climate resilience and biodiversity impacts be evaluated as material risks to the organization's long-term operational viability.[2]
This shift is most evident in the strengthened leadership requirements. ISO 14001:2026 places a heavier burden on executive management to prove that environmental objectives are not just peripheral targets, but are deeply woven into the company's strategic direction and decision-making processes. Leaders must now demonstrate active engagement in the EMS, rather than simply delegating it to a compliance officer.[2]

Another critical enhancement is the standard's refined approach to planning for change. As supply chains face unprecedented disruptions from extreme weather and shifting regulations, the revised framework introduces a more structured methodology for managing system and operational adjustments. Organizations must proactively plan for how changes in their operating environment will impact their environmental performance.[2]

The requirements surrounding "risks and opportunities" have also been tightened. The 2026 text provides greater clarity on how organizations should identify and address these factors, ensuring that companies do not merely mitigate negative impacts but actively pursue opportunities for environmental improvement, such as adopting circular economy principles or transitioning to renewable energy sources.[2][5]
Structurally, ISO 14001:2026 aligns seamlessly with the latest harmonized structure for ISO management system standards. This standardized layout and core text make it significantly easier for organizations to integrate their environmental management efforts with other ISO frameworks, such as ISO 9001 for quality management or ISO 45001 for occupational health and safety.
For organizations currently holding a 2015 certificate, the immediate next step is to conduct a comprehensive gap analysis. This exercise involves mapping the updated 2026 requirements against the existing EMS to identify areas where documentation, processes, or leadership engagement fall short. Certification bodies are already providing checklists and transition guides to assist in this process.[3][4]
The transition audit itself does not necessarily require a standalone event. Most certification bodies, including major players like LRQA, BSI, and DNV, allow the transition assessment to be conducted concurrently with a regularly scheduled surveillance or recertification audit. This integrated approach minimizes disruption and reduces the overall cost of compliance.[4]
However, experts warn against treating the 36-month window as an excuse for complacency. The bottleneck effect is a well-documented phenomenon in ISO transitions; organizations that delay their upgrades until 2028 or 2029 often struggle to secure auditor availability, risking a lapse in their certification status.[1]
Beyond mere certification, the adoption of ISO 14001:2026 serves as a powerful market signal. In an era where consumers, investors, and regulators are increasingly skeptical of "greenwashing," a robust, externally verified EMS demonstrates a genuine commitment to sustainable operations. It provides the empirical backing needed to support corporate sustainability claims.[1][5]

The standard also acts as a foundational tool for navigating the complex web of emerging global regulations. By aligning their internal processes with the rigorous demands of ISO 14001:2026, companies naturally position themselves to comply with broader mandates, such as the SEC's climate disclosure rules or the EU's Corporate Sustainability Reporting Directive (CSRD).[1]
Ultimately, the release of ISO 14001:2026 represents a maturation of global environmental management. It challenges organizations to move beyond reactive compliance and embrace proactive resilience. By integrating environmental stewardship into the very DNA of their business strategy, companies can protect both the planet and their bottom line in an increasingly volatile world.[1]
How we got here
Feb 2025
Initial draft of the revised standard is released for public comment.
Jun 2025
The Draft International Standard (DIS) is published and approved by member bodies.
Jan 2026
The Final Draft International Standard (FDIS) is released, confirming the technical content.
Apr 15, 2026
ISO 14001:2026 is officially published, replacing the 2015 version.
May 2029
The 36-month transition period concludes; all 2015 certificates expire.
Viewpoints in depth
Auditors & Certification Bodies
Focuses on the technical compliance, gap analysis, and the strict 36-month transition timeline.
For the organizations that issue certificates, the 2026 revision is a welcome clarification of the 2015 standard. They emphasize that while the core structure remains the same, the expectations for auditing have tightened. Auditors will now look for concrete evidence that environmental management is integrated into executive decision-making, rather than just reviewing standalone environmental policies. Their primary concern is ensuring clients do not wait until 2028 to begin the transition, which could create a massive bottleneck in audit scheduling.
Corporate Strategy Analysts
Views the standard as a strategic tool for navigating climate risk and global regulations.
From a strategic perspective, the updated ISO 14001 is less about checking compliance boxes and more about future-proofing the business. Analysts note that by explicitly linking environmental management to climate resilience and resource scarcity, the standard forces C-suite executives to treat sustainability as a core operational risk. This alignment helps companies naturally prepare for overlapping global mandates, such as the EU's Corporate Sustainability Reporting Directive (CSRD), turning a compliance exercise into a competitive advantage.

Key terms
- ISO 14001
- The internationally recognized standard that specifies requirements for an effective environmental management system.
- EMS (Environmental Management System)
- A framework that helps an organization achieve its environmental goals through consistent review, evaluation, and improvement of its environmental performance.
- IAF (International Accreditation Forum)
- The global association of accreditation bodies that defines the mandatory transition periods for updated ISO standards.
- Harmonized Structure
- A standardized framework used by ISO to ensure all management system standards share a common layout, core text, and definitions.
- Gap Analysis
- An assessment process that compares an organization's current environmental management practices against the new requirements of the 2026 standard.
Frequently asked
Do we need to build a new EMS from scratch?
No. The 2026 revision is an evolution of the 2015 standard, focusing on clarification and strengthening rather than a complete redesign.
When is the final deadline to transition?
Organizations have a 36-month transition period, meaning all certificates must be updated to the 2026 standard by May 2029.
Can the transition audit happen during a regular surveillance audit?
Yes. Certification bodies typically allow transition audits to be conducted alongside scheduled surveillance or recertification audits to minimize disruption.
What are the biggest changes in the new version?
The updated standard places a stronger emphasis on climate resilience, biodiversity, circular economy principles, and integrating environmental management into core business strategy.
